Greg Strobel, Wes Hand, Robbie Waller among guests this week on Takedown Radion Radio - is a big week on TDR. We get ready for some road work at the Hall of Fame, then its off to Vegas for the World Team Trials Broadcasts.
A big thank you to all of our guests, our listeners and our sponsors. You all make this very worthwhile!
Please take time to join us either Live or in our archived section on Takedownradio.com. Our program is now available through Podcasting. We are America´s Wrestling Radio Program.
This week we welcome the President of the New York Metropolitan Wrestling Club- John Welch
Oklahoma´s Assistant Head Coach Robbie Waller will join us to discuss the upcoming camp season, recruiting in the modern era and what it´s like working for a legend, Jack Spates
The Assistant Head Coach of the Citadel, Jeff Ragan, will join us to discuss the season of improving and the season of camps.
Lehigh coach Greg Strobel will join us to discuss the Mountain Hawks recent acquisitions in recruiting and the new camps coming this summer. Make plans to attend.
For our nutrition segment, Joyce Hoppes, consumer information director of the Iowa Pork Producers Association, will join us to discuss nutrition and grilling with lean meats.
Wes Hand, assistant coach at Iowa under Tom Brands, will join us for his once every several years appearance on the program. We´ll take a look at the improving Hawkeyes and their recent signings.

We also will be broadcasting the Inductions into the Hall of Fame in Stillwater, Okla.
We´ll start with a special Thursday May 31st program
Thursday May 31, 6-9 p.m. Oklahoma State Cowboy Head Coach John Smith and his Coaching staff go one on one with Scott Casber on Takedownradio.com LIVE from Freddy Paul´s Steak House.
We´ll also talk with Hall of Fame Director LeRoy Smith and Board Member Stan Zeamer. Many don´t know it but Stan donates office space to the NWCA. He is also partly responsible for the state chapter movement around the country.
Friday June 1, 6-9 p.m., live from the Wrestling Hall of Fame. Scheduled Guests include, New Inductees, Honorees, Recent Inductees, Members of the Board of Directors, etc.
Saturday June 2, LIVE from the Ball Room at the OSU Student Union from
9-11 a.m. we will broadcast our regular program special guests include our inductees and other VIP´s including Jim Keen.
6:30 p.m. LIVE from the Ball Room at the OSU Student Union First time ever you´ll get to hear the inductions around the world at Takedownradio.com during our evening spectacular. We´ll start with some brief opening remarks and then send the broadcast to the podium where Sandy Stevens will provide the reading of the bios of our Inductees and then we´ll be able to hear the responses from our inductees as well.
Full schedule is below:
8:10 p.m. Sandy Stevens will ask the first honoree to come up with their presenter and stand center stage while he reads the honorees bio: DSHSE- Zach Sanders, Presenters are Ron Sanders and Spencer Yohe, President of the Minnesota State Chapter of the NWHOF
8:16 p.m. Second Honoree, Official-Mike Allen, Presenters are Denise Allen and Vince Zuaro, Distinguished Member of the NWHOF and founder of this award
8:24 p.m. Third Honoree, Order of Merit-Mike Chapman, Presenters are Danny Hodge, Distinguished Member of the NWHOF&M, and Board of Governor member Stan Zeamer
8:32 p.m. Fourth Honoree, Medal of Courage-Joe Russell, Presenters are Brandon Paulson and Board of Governor member Alan Rice
8:40 p.m. Fifth Honoree, Outstanding American-Ret. General Ronald Fogleman, Presenters are Wayne Baughman Distinguished Member of the NWHOF and James Ravannack, Board of Governor member and President of USA Wrestling. (Following his acceptance speech request that the honoree remain at the podium for the presentation of his induction ring by his wife Jane)
8:48 p.m. Sixth Honoree, Outstanding American- Michael Novogratzr, Presenters are Robert Novogratz (father) and Distinguished Member of the NWHOF Alan Rice. (Following his acceptance speech request that the honoree remain at the podium for the presentation of his induction ring by his wife, Sukey Caceres)
8:56 p.m. Seventh Honoree, Distinguished Member-Barry Davis, Presenter is his father Elmer. (Following his acceptance speech request that the honoree remain at the podium for the presentation of his induction ring by his wife, Nan)
9:04 p.m. Eighth Honoree, Distinguished Member-Greg Gibson, Presenter is his high school coach Max Birch. (Following his acceptance speech request that the honoree remain at the podium for the presentation of her induction ring by his Junior College Coach Leon Donahue)
9:12 p.m. Ninth Honoree, Distinguished Member-Larry Kristoff, Presenter is his son Mark Kristoff (Following his acceptance speech request that the honoree remain at the podium for the presentation of his induction ring by his wife)
9:20 p.m. Tenth Honoree, Distinguished Member-Bill Weick, Presenter is Bruce Baumgartner, DM (Presentation of ring by his wife Rossellen)
9:28 p.m. Sandy will request all Honorees come up to the Podium for a final group photo...
9:30 p.m. Sandy will announce conclusion of the program and wish everyone a safe return to your home destination…
